What chemical warfare agent (cwa) primarily attacks the airway and lungs, causing irritation of the entire airway from the nose to the lungs resulting in what is commonly known as dry-land drowning?

The chemical warfareagent that attacks primarily the airway and the lungs would be a choking agent. It would cause irritation of the whole respiratory system resulting to dry-land drowning. Examples are chlorine gas, phosgene, acrolein and chloropicrin.
